Output 759726bfec706dddfd097578f13d8ffd8071e5a18f9dc1abb9a795feee04d590:1

value
20649694
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82c37f216074c49d21737389027478010d3b3eec OP_EQUAL
address
3DcRxpjajL6Xg2ZSEGqUWkXtmBHLNMTRVg
transaction
759726bfec706dddfd097578f13d8ffd8071e5a18f9dc1abb9a795feee04d590
spent
true